1.I don’t have the Samsung galaxy S9. I use the Android 10.0 version to test. The V8 Finden V8.4 version is OK. Please update the latest version
2. You need to check whether your BT05 is fully charged and the working voltage is 5V. When the voltage is lower than 3.3V, the Bluetooth will automatically disconnect

mersin33 wrote:
Sun Feb 14, 2021 9:51 am
I have that same problem. (bt05-android 9). There is a bluetoth connection with the phone but v8finder cannot see the device.
I also had encountered that question. My solution is, disconnect the Bluetooth in the system setting and using the v8 finder application to connect the machine(the Bluetooth button on the top right corner), then everything will work well.
